Computer Science Programme Master of Information Technology (Computer Science) Coursework and Thesis The aim of the Computer Science program is to produce graduates who possess the necessary knowledgeable and skills for spearheading and developing the software industry of the nation. The programme also aims to produce professionals such as software engineers, software architects, software managers, application engineering and other similar professions. Program Outcomes At the end of the programme, Master of Information Technology (Computer Science) are able to:
Display the knowledge and continuous understanding from the bachelor stage and to develop ideas in information technology research. Adapt ideas in new situations; creatively, flexible and free in applying knowledge for solving related information technology problems. Demonstrate technical and analytical competency in solving problems individually or in group through practical learning experiences. Effectively communicate in verbal and written regarding the conducted research products Conduct research related to Computer Science. Deliver significant knowledge contribution in research domain of Computer Science program.
